Sansa convicted him, Arya executed him.

What some of you consider "nothing" I consider actual character work.
The show started with the two of them as little girls hating each other for either not following the rules at all, or for following them too closely.

They've both grown, matured, and come into their own as women and I for one was pleased as freakin' punch to see them unite at the end of this season.

I also kind of love pretty much any scene that involved the Hound, especially his interactions with Brieanne (they both admire their adorable little murder-ball in common, Arya) and Tormond ('the giant blonde woman almost killed me.' 'lucky! I wish she would almost kill me...')

My predictions for the next season are this:

- Cersei isn't coming off that Throne willingly. It's literally the only thing she has left now that Jamie has abandoned her for the greater fight up north.
So she's going to cling to it, and the kid she's carrying, as tightly as possible.

That kid isn't making it through the season. Either it'll be born normal, and will be killed by someone (Arya? Ellaria?), or born a dwarf like Tyrion and she'll kill it herself.

- We're going to get Clegane Bowl, where the Hound and the Mountain square off.

It's my hope that during this fight Littlefinger makes his way back into King's Landing.

Because let's face it, see what I did there, there's no way Arya is going to pass this opportunity up. She's the only Stark decent at deception, and if my memory is correct Cersei is the only one left on her list.

- Jon knocked up Dany.
They'll marry, regardless of the fact that she's his aunt, and then when she dies in battle he'll be kind of the 7 realms.

Sansa will be the Lady of Winterfell.
